Resonant coupling into hybrid 3D micro-resonator devices on organic/biomolecular film/glass photonic structures
چکیده انگلیسی

We have designed and realized an integrated photonic family of micro-resonators (MR) on multilayer SU8/lipidic film/glass materials. Such a family involves hybrid 3D-MR structures composed of spherical glass–MR arranged upon organic pair-SU8-waveguides, an efficient coupling being ensured with a Langmuir–Blodgett Dipalmitoylphosphatidylcholine (DPPC-lipid from Avanti Polar®) film whose thickness is ranging from 12 to 48 nm. We have characterized such add/drop filters, respectively, in intensity and spectral measurements, and experimentally achieved an evanescent resonant–photonic-coupling between the 3D-MR and the 4-ports structure through the DPPC-gap. Spectral resonances have been measured for 4-whispering gallery-modes (WGM) into such 3D-structures, respectively, characterized with a 0.97 nm free spectral range (FSR) and a high quality Q-factor up to 4.104.
